Daniel Efram

Photo credit: Bob Krasner

Producer Daniel Efram is a NYC-based photographer, journalist, producer, curator, and art publisher. His work has found a home in distinguished publications like The New York Times, Sydney Morning Herald, Pitchfork, and more. His producing credits include The Elephant 6 Recording Co. (2023) and Call It Democracy (2006). He’s also taken on roles as music supervisor and producer for projects like “Innovators in Music,” “Beautiful Noise,” and “Solos: The Jazz Sessions” (2009, 18 episodes), as well as for two feature-length films. Efram’s publishing endeavors include Curiosities (2019) and the recent highlight, The Steve Keene Art Book (2023), which showcases his prowess in documentary, visual arts, photojournalism, verité, portraiture, and the abstract. His dedication and persistence in nurturing artists and ideas from concept to realization is a trademark of his work.
